Title:
RED LIGHT EMITTING MODULE AND PREPARATION METHOD THEREFOR

Abstract:
A red light emitting module and a preparation method therefor, The preparation method comprises: providing a high heat conducting substrate; mixing first low-melting-point glass powder and inorganic diffuse reflection particles, coating the mixture on the high heat conducting substrate, and then performing sintering to form a diffuse reflection layer; and coating an inorganic slurry, formed by mixing second low-melting-point glass powder and red nitride powder, on the diffuse reflection layer and then performing sintering to form a red light glass layer, the proportion of the red nitride powder in the inorganic slurry being not less than 25%, wherein the viscous flow temperature of the second low-melting-point glass powder is less than 600°C, the sintering temperature of the second low-melting-point glass powder is less than 600°C, and the thermal expansion coefficient of the second low-melting-point glass powder is less than 10*10-6/K. The red light emitting module prepared by the method has higher excitation efficiency.
